enumeración _SICHINTF (shobjidl_core.h)
Se usa para determinar cómo comparar dos elementos de Shell. IShellItem::Compare usa este tipo enumerado.
Syntax
typedef enum _SICHINTF {
SICHINT_DISPLAY = 0,
SICHINT_ALLFIELDS,
SICHINT_CANONICAL = 0x10000000,
SICHINT_TEST_FILESYSPATH_IF_NOT_EQUAL = 0x20000000
} ;
Constantes
SICHINT_DISPLAY Valor: 0 0x00000000. Esto se relaciona con el parámetro iOrder de la interfaz IShellItem::Compare e indica que la comparación se basa en la presentación en una vista de carpeta. |
SICHINT_ALLFIELDS (int)0x80000000. Comparación exacta de dos instancias de un elemento de Shell. |
SICHINT_CANONICAL Valor: 0x10000000 0x10000000. Esto se relaciona con el parámetro iOrder de la interfaz IShellItem::Compare e indica que la comparación se basa en un nombre canónico. |
SICHINT_TEST_FILESYSPATH_IF_NOT_EQUAL Valor: 0x20000000 0x20000000. Windows 7 y versiones posteriores. Si los elementos de Shell no son los mismos, pruebe las rutas de acceso del sistema de archivos. |
Requisitos
Requisito | Value |
---|---|
Cliente mínimo compatible | Windows XP, Windows 7 [solo aplicaciones de escritorio] |
Servidor mínimo compatible | Windows Server 2003 [solo aplicaciones de escritorio] |
Encabezado | shobjidl_core.h (include Shobjidl.h) |